Every cabinet in Exponential-e’s new
colocation data centre is now equipped with
redundant intelligent PDUs (iPDU) from Raritan.
By adding processors and network connections
to the PDU, Raritan created the industry’s first
intelligent rack PDU – which not only powers
sequence equipment over a network, but also
gathers information about the power usage at
the device level and at the rack level. Real-time
power information can be easily read at the rack
or from any web browser.

Using Power IQ® DCIM Monitoring
Software to Manage Capacity
The Power IQ dashboard was added to the large
screen on the wall of Exponential-e’s UK-based
Network Operations Center (NOC), which is
staffed 24x7. Power usage for the entire data
centre is centrally monitored on the screen. All
iPDUs that are live are also being monitored; if a
PDU goes down, an alert appears on the screen.
“For any forecasts that we require, we can easily
obtain the relevant power information straight
from that NOC screen,” adds Anderson. “We also
can see on the screen power statistics on individual
servers, and if thresholds are exceeded.”
Power IQ also is being used to remotely manage
Exponential-e iPDUs. It enables the data centre team
to perform bulk firmware updates, and configure
the iPDUs conveniently from the web dashboard.
To protect the business from unauthorized
power cycling, the Raritan iPDU is encrypted with
256-bit AES (Advanced Encryption Standard) at
the hardware level. Also standard is stringent
password support and built-in firewall.
Exponential-e also selected Raritan’s Power IQ
DCIM monitoring software to analyze power
information that is automatically gathered by
the rack iPDUs – including data on voltage,
amperage, kilowatts, kilowatt-hours, and power
factor. The combined Power IQ-iPDU solution
helps the firm monitor the power in customer
cabinets and capacity based on actual loads. The
solution can also monitor power consumption at
the device, row, and data centre levels.

An Energy Monitoring
Tool for Customers
The Raritan solution enables Exponential-e
to provide their enterprise customers with
remote access to power monitoring. Colocation
customers are given access to their equipment
cabinets through the Power IQ dashboard.
“We’ve set up a secure portal for customers
on Power IQ,” says Anderson. “Each of our
customers receives an individual dashboard with a
secure login. On the dashboard they can see their
power usage and individual iPDUs.
